ROPES IN STUDENTS TO SENSITIZE PEOPLE ABOUT DENGUE AND ITS ILL-EFFECTS
JALANDHAR, OCTOBER 28 2021

With an aim to sensitize people about Dengue disease, its symptoms and measures to be followed to keep their area free of dengue, the district administration has further intensified its campaign against the disease. The students along with team of health department covered most of the areas of the district and educated the people about disease.

They also distributed pamphlets among the people on Dengue and motivated them to clear out stagnant water in their premises, streets and public places.

Deputy Commissioner Ghanshyam Thori said that people are being made sensitize about all breeding grounds of mosquitoes. He said that aedes aegypti mosquitoes breed in clear water and flower pots, refrigerator, coolers, tyres and bird feeders and other utensils are normal places besides stagnant water where breeding is found.

He said that as part of the drive, the MC along with health, Education, youth welfare and other departments have formed joint teams to visit door to door for sensitizing the people about breeding grounds in the hot spots. He said that these teams would also carry awareness rallies in the major affected areas.

Further in the rural areas, the teams of Panchayat, health department, EOs, BDPOs arecarring out awareness campaign in all villages so as to sensitize rural folk against the ill-effects of this disease, he added.

The DC said that district administration has launched this drive to keep spread of dengue disease under check by adopting multipronged strategy ranging from enforcement drive to awareness campaign in dengue hotspots adding that a list of dengue affected areas has also been circulated among the stakeholders for effective implementation of the government’s guidelines.
